Abstract
A method according to one embodiment includes selecting an initial radius value (Rfull) for an outgoing reel, where Rfull is the initial radius of a tape on the outgoing reel; unwinding the tape from the outgoing reel; computing a radius value of the tape on the outgoing reel during the unwinding; adjusting the computed radius with an offset calculated from a direct measurement of velocity from the tape position; and outputting the adjusted computed radius. A method according to another embodiment includes selecting an initial radius value (R0) for an incoming reel, where R0 is the initial radius of the incoming reel; winding the tape onto the incoming reel; computing a radius value of the tape on the incoming reel during the winding; adjusting the computed radius with an offset calculated from a direct measurement of velocity from the tape position; and outputting the adjusted computed radius.
